Mosel (community), Wisconsin

Mosel is an unincorporated community in the town of Mosel, Sheboygan County, Wisconsin, United States.[1]

History

A post office called Mosel was established in 1869, and remained in operation until it was discontinued in 1903.[2] The community was named after the Moselle river (German: Mosel) in Europe.[3]
